土质隧道施工期围岩变形性状分析

摘    要:通过对新奥法监控量测理论及三维有限元数值分析方法的应用,并结合天恒山隧道工程实际,研究了该隧道某一典型断面围岩的变形规律。结果表明该隧道的开挖方法及支护方式均比较合理,可为今后该类地区土质隧道的建设提供借鉴。

Abstract:The deformation rule of surrounding rock of certain typical profile of tunnel is researched by means of the monitoring measurement theory of NATM and three-dimension finite element numeric analysis in combination with actual situation of Tianhengshan Tunnel. The result indicates that the digging method and support way are reasonable, which can provide reference for construction of soil tunnel in similar area
